Background
Multimeters, also known as multiplex, multi-purpose, triple, multi-purpose, etc., are indispensable meters for power electronics, etc., and generally have the main purpose of measuring voltage, current and resistance, and are classified into pointer multimeters and digital multimeters according to display modes, which are multifunctional and multi-range meters.
The current universal meter can only measure the function of resistance, voltage, electric current, does not have simple test electricity function, if the universal meter meets the electrical apparatus under test electrified when using like this, the accident of electrocution can take place carelessly during the test, consequently before the universal meter is measured, need test the electricity with the test pencil in advance, use comparatively inconvenient.

The utility model provides a please refer to and draw figures 1 ~ 5, in the embodiment of the utility model provides an in, the formula universal meter that charges is inhaled to magnetism of area response test pencil, include: the universal meter comprises a universal meter body 1 and a circuit board 16 arranged inside the universal meter body 1, wherein an induction test pencil 11 and a display screen 12 are arranged on the universal meter body 1;
the induction test pencil 11 and the display screen 12 are respectively electrically connected with the circuit board 16;
the induction test pencil 11 has the function of testing electricity for objects;
in the using process, the induction test pencil 11 is close to an object to be detected to carry out test electricity detection, and the induction test pencil 11 is used for inducing the intensity of an electric signal of the object to be detected;
the signal intensity is displayed in the display screen 12 in the form of signal intensity display bars, and the more signal intensity display bars are displayed on the display screen 12, the stronger the signal intensity;
the back of the multimeter body 1 is provided with a battery bin 14, a polymer lithium battery 15 for supplying power to a circuit board 16 is preset in the battery bin 14, and the lithium battery has the advantages of good safety performance, small thickness, light weight and large capacity; a charging port 17 is formed in the side wall of the multimeter body 1, and the charging port 17 is electrically connected with a circuit board 16 to charge a polymer lithium battery 15;
the multimeter body 1, the circuit board 16, the display screen 12 and the induction test pencil 11 are powered by the polymer lithium battery 15, and the polymer lithium battery 15 is charged by connecting an external charging wire through a charging port 17;
the back of universal meter body 1 still is provided with powerful magnet 13, realizes placing universal meter body 1 direct adsorption on metal object through powerful magnet 13, realizes placing or detect the effect of rigidity for a long time, improves the convenient degree of using.
Further, the last cladding of universal meter body 1 has protection gum cover 2, protects universal meter body 1 through protection gum cover 2, sets up the groove of dodging (not shown in the figure) that corresponds the setting of mouthful 17 that charges on the lateral wall of protection gum cover 2.
Furthermore, the protective rubber sleeve 2 is provided with a magnet embedded groove 21 which is recessed corresponding to the position of the strong magnet 13, and the position of the strong magnet 13 is fixed, and the strong magnet 13 is enabled to be closer to an adsorbed object through the magnet embedded groove 21, so that the improved adsorption force is ensured.
Further, response test pencil 11 sets up in the top of universal meter body 1, and is more handy when using response test pencil 11 to carry out the response measurement, uses more convenient.
